Corporate Events Planner

At Honda of Canada Mfg. (HCM) we believe in The Power of Dreams. We look for bright, ambitious, innovative team players who enjoy challenges and share our vision for providing the highest quality product for our customers while ensuring safety for everyone and protecting the environment. HCM is one of Honda’s premier manufacturing facilities in the world. We offer a competitive compensation and benefits package, free access to an onsite fitness facility and access to an onsite workshop. We are located in Alliston, Ontario, a short 45 minute drive north of Toronto and 25 minutes south of Barrie, Ontario, employing 4,200 Associates.

You have seen our work on the road; you might have even seen it on the track, now it’s your turn to be a part of our team!

Pay Range $33.24 to $34.98 plus Overtime and bonuses.

As a member of Communications and Community Relations, the successful candidate will be responsible for creating, planning, and delivering associate and community engagement events and connections throughout the year. From meeting with suppliers, to budget planning, and critical path development, the ability to interact with diverse groups, both within the plant and the community, is essential. Excellent written and spoken communication skills are needed to create copy for multiple channels including print, web and social.

Responsibilities:

  • Work closely with the Communications team, outside vendors and partners, and other internal departments to assist with the development and delivery of signature events (corporate and community related) that meet objectives and exceed expectations.
  • Collaborate and build sustainable connections and partnerships with community partners.
  • Create, implement, and develop associate engagement opportunities for volunteer activities.
  • Write internal communication pieces for a variety of channels (web, print, social).
  • Develop associate engagement opportunities, manage budgets and determine critical paths.

Requirements:

  • Degree/Diploma or Certificate in Event Management, Marketing/Communications, Corporate Social Responsibility, or equivalent experience.
  • One year of relevant experience supporting large scale Corp event planning.
  • Excellent written and spoken communication skills, proofreading skills with a high attention to detail.
  • Microsoft Office including PowerPoint, Word and Excel.

Preferred Experience:

  • Demonstrated commitment and understanding of equity, diversity and inclusion in the workplace and beyond.
  • Creative thinking and an innovative approach to work responsibilities always striving for improvement.
  • Proven ability to plan and organize Corporate Events.
  • Experience working with and managing volunteers.
  • Experience working with vendors while adhering to a budget, quotes, and timelines.

Additional Information:

HCM provides a competitive salary structure and starting wage based on previous, related experience. Additionally, HCM provides weekly, monthly, and annual attendance bonuses, equaling a potential additional $1.40 per hour; a Team Achievement Bonus paid two times per year; an industry leading Defined Contribution (DC) pension that includes company contributions and company matching; and a comprehensive benefit plan that provides choice and flexibility with the cost subsidized by company contributions. HCM also provides shift premiums paid at 5% for afternoon and 10% for the overnight shift.

Associates are encouraged to take advantage of the Honda Purchase Programs for vehicles, parts, motorcycles and power equipment; full service cafeteria, or bring your own meals and use microwaves and refrigerators available; full access to our on-site recreation center, including basketball courts, fitness and yoga classes, baseball diamond, Olympic-sized hockey rink and 800 person in-house hockey league; exclusive Honda events: summer and holiday parties, community events, community volunteering with rewards, and much more. HCM associates are provided with uniforms and personal protective equipment, including safety shoes, glasses, hats, hearing protection, etc.

HCM is proud to provide extensive classroom and on-the-job training opportunities as well as provides tuition reimbursement program to help you build your capabilities and grow your career.
